Has anyone else noticed a decrease in the amount of melee damage being done?

My fighter has a girdle of fire giant strenth, which sets strength to 22 which gives +10 to damage.

He is a grandmaster in the two-handed sword which gives +3 to damage.

He is using the SoulReaver which has +4 to damage.

That added up alone is +17 damage ... and on some monsters im doing less than 17 points on damage. I whirlwinded one monster and did a string of 17's and 18's with one 19, which meant I would have had to be rolling 0's, 1's and 2's for about every hit.

Do some monsters just have a type of damage resistance now, like the Demi-Lich from SoA did?

iirc, whirlwind gives many attacks but makes each attack less powerful, try using greater whirlwind instead.

Many have some measure of melee resistance, esp. dragons. There are a lot of resistances in the monsters in ToB. Checked with Shadowkeeper.
